    I always put e0 fuel in my cans as it won’t break down like ethanol will. I’ve had some in cans for 6-12 months and it was still fine.

    older stuff I’d usually just wait til my Tacoma got down to like 1/4 tank, dump it in then fill the tank at the gas station.
